Class Overview
Dynamic enumeration of common compiler types.
Summary
[Expand]
Inherited Methods |
From class
com.pnfsoftware.jeb.util.base.DynamicEnum
boolean
|
equals(Object obj)
|
int
|
hashCode()
|
int
|
id()
|
final
static
<E extends DynamicEnum<E>>
boolean
|
isBuiltin(Map<String, E> map, int builtinCount, E e)
|
String
|
name()
|
final
static
<E extends DynamicEnum<E>>
int
|
ordinal(Map<String, E> map, E e)
|
abstract
int
|
ordinal()
|
synchronized
final
static
<E extends DynamicEnum<E>>
E
|
register(Map<String, E> map, E e)
|
String
|
toString()
|
synchronized
final
static
<E extends DynamicEnum<E>>
boolean
|
unregister(Map<String, E> map, int builtinCount, String name)
|
final
static
<E extends DynamicEnum<E>>
E
|
valueOf(Map<String, E> map, String name, E def)
|
final
static
<E extends DynamicEnum<E>>
E
|
valueOf(Map<String, E> map, int id, E def)
|
final
static
<E extends DynamicEnum<E>>
Collection<E>
|
values(Map<String, E> map)
|
final
static
<E extends DynamicEnum<E>>
void
|
verifyAvailability(Map<String, E> map, int id, String name)
|
|
From class
java.lang.Object
Object
|
clone()
|
boolean
|
equals(Object arg0)
|
void
|
finalize()
|
final
Class<?>
|
getClass()
|
int
|
hashCode()
|
final
void
|
notify()
|
final
void
|
notifyAll()
|
String
|
toString()
|
final
void
|
wait(long arg0, int arg1)
|
final
void
|
wait(long arg0)
|
final
void
|
wait()
|
|
Fields
public
static
final
CompilerType
MSVC
Microsoft Visual Studio, generic
public
static
final
int
builtinCount
Protected Constructors
protected
CompilerType
(int id, String name)
Public Methods
public
static
int
count
()
public
static
boolean
unregister
(String name)